Tragedy and Hope, subtitled "A History of the World in Our Time", is a masterpiece of historical analysis written by former George Town Professor Carroll Quigley. The book covers the period of roughly 1880 to 1963 and is multidisciplinary in nature, focusing on the economic problems brought about by the First World War and the impact these had on subsequent world events. While global in scope, the book focuses on Western civilization.
